Pool Site Grading Services
Pool site grading involves the process of shaping and leveling the land around a swimming pool installation area. Proper grading ensures that the ground slopes appropriately away from the pool structure, facilitating effective drainage and preventing water accumulation. This service typically includes excavation, soil removal, and the precise contouring of the landscape to create a stable, even surface that supports the pool’s foundation. Skilled contractors use specialized equipment to achieve accurate slopes and elevations, which are essential for the longevity and safety of the pool.
Addressing drainage issues is a primary benefit of pool site grading. Poorly graded sites can lead to water pooling around the pool area, increasing the risk of erosion, soil instability, and potential damage to the pool structure. Proper grading helps direct rainwater and runoff away from the pool, reducing the likelihood of flooding or water-related problems that could compromise the pool’s integrity. Additionally, effective grading can minimize uneven settling over time, which might cause cracks or shifting in the pool shell or surrounding deck.

The overview below groups typical Pool Site Grading proj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Liberty Lake,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Preparation and Grading Costs - The cost for site grading to prepare a pool area typ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, grading a small backyard may be closer to $1,200, while larger or more uneven sites could reach $2,800.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ific site conditions.
Excavation Expenses - Excavation for pool site grading usually costs between $2,000 and $5,000. Smaller projects might be around $2,500, whereas extensive excavations in larger areas could be closer to $4,800. Costs depend on soil type and accessibility of the site.
Drainage and Slope Adjustment - Adjusting slopes and installing drainage systems can add $1,000 to $4,000 to the overall grading costs. For instance, minor slope corrections may be around $1,200, while comprehensive drainage solutions could reach $3,500 or more, based on site needs.
Final Grading and Leveling - The final leveling process generally costs between $800 and $2,500. Smaller or straightforward projects may be closer to $1,000, while larger, more complex sites could be up to $2,200. Local service providers can assess the site for precise c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
